Cardigan
Bay West Wales is the ideal environment for green tourism.
Cardigan
Bay West Wales, home of the bottlenose
dolphin is so special that most of the coastline is a protected
Heritage coast. Footpaths are hedged
with masses of wild flowers and you are likely to see foxes and
badgers as well as a wide variety of birds including the increasingly
abundant red
kite.
The
best way to appreciate the natural beauty of Cardiganshire is to
walk or cycle,
public
transport can bring you into this unique rural environment.
There are fabulous walks across the headlands to secret coves rarely
visited except by birds and seals.
Discover
clean sandy blue flag beaches with
clear waters, caves, waterfalls, wild rugged cliffs and accommodation
set in unspoiled countryside.
